Ronald Marr Obituary

Ronald B. Marr

Ronald B. Marr, 67, of Toledo, Ohio, passed away at his home in Anaheim, California, on Friday, November 6, 2021, of natural causes. Ronald was born on April 27, 1954, in Toledo, Ohio, to Russell Joseph and Ruth Esther Marr. He was affectionately known as "Ron or Ronnie" by loved ones. He was a wonderful, loving, and principled man. Ron graduated from Toledo's Edward Drummond Libbey High School in 1972. After graduation Ron took flight and settled in Anaheim, California where his purpose-driven management career spanned from various well-known organizations including Disney Land and American Airlines. Ron's degree in Business Administration from Corllins University prepared him for his role as a sound leader in his illustrious career. Ron retired from American Airline and spent his retirement enjoying his love of friends, family, and enjoying life. Ronald was a very loving son, brother, uncle, cousin, and a warm and caring friend. Ron had a smile that was infectious and a hearty laugh that would melt your heart. Even at his low points, Ron would reach for the positive in life. He was a beacon of light for many and will be missed by all who knew him.

Ronald begins his spiritual journey with his father, Russell J. Marr; brothers, Zelma and Russell R. Marr; sisters, Reba Marr-Harrington and Renicia Marr; and his ancestors. He leaves behind his beloved mother, Ruth E. Marr; brother, Rodney Marr; sisters, Jackie (Roger) Webb of St. Louis, Missouri, Robin Marr, Roxanne (Raynard) Shears of Elberon, Virginia; and a host of loving nephews, nieces; and extended family including his very special family from the west coast.

The funeral will be held at 11:00 a.m. Saturday, November 27, 2021, at Calvary Missionary Baptist Church, 702 Collingwood Boulevard, with Family Hour and viewing preceding at 10:00 a.m. The Reverend Floyd Smith, Pastor and Officiant.
